Colin:

your idea should work.  I have taken your garden variety computer 
headset mic and built an adapter box to use it with anything wired 
for the kenwood 8 pin mic connnector.
I have used it on both my kenwood ts2000 and the elecraft k2.  Audio 
reports cannot tell the difference between the headset and the mc43 microphone.
As for power, see, the ht's mic jack may be powered.
